For casserole like things the PaleOMG 5 Ingredient Pizza Pie is my go to. It always turns out and you can add whatever you want to it. I've made it and frozen the whole thing and I've always cut individual portions, wrapped and frozen them.
I also like to make the meat sauce recipe from Smitten Kitchen. The link is for a lasagna bolognese but just ignore the bechamel and pasta. It's not a paleo blog but this is my go to recipe. I'll usually add in some mushrooms and whatever other veggies we have in the fridge to use and then freeze quarts of it.
Nom Nom Paleo Kalua Pig is always good, cheap and can be made in a crock pot. We make it and then do tacos, omelets, BBQ pulled pork, and salad with it.
We usually hard boil about a dozen eggs a week and eat that with sauerkraut or salad or just as a quick snack. I usually also make a crustless quiche for fast breakfasts.
